A man is facing charges in connection with a shooting that injured two people at the Peppermint Hippo in Reno last weekend. 

Police say they responded to the Telegraph Street business around 1:15 a.m. where officers found one victim in the entryway of the club suffering from an apparent gunshot wound to the head. Officers say they also learned that a security officer suffered a gunshot wound to the arm.

Both victims were transported to a local hospital, where one victim remains in critical condition.

On Wednesday, police say the responded to a domestic disturbance between the suspected shooter and his girlfriend, who was also identified as a person of interest in the shooting investigation.

With the help of Sparks Police and the Regional Crime Suppression Unit (RCSU), the suspect was taken into custody without incident.

Police say the girlfriend, and the suspect, Samuel East admitted to their involvement in the shooting.

This investigation remains ongoing.

Charges:

* Two counts of Battery with the Use of a Deadly Weapon Causing Substantial Bodily Harm

* Domestic Battery

* False Imprisonment

* Fugitive Warrant Arrest
